Israel’s attack on the Iranian Consulate in Damascus last week has precipitously escalated the ever-widening Gaza conflict. The targeting of a diplomatic facility is a flagrant violation of all norms of international law. In its disproportionate violence against the Palestinians of Gaza, Israel has already massacred more than 33000 people.
Iran’s allies have, of course, decried this criminal attack. Most of the international community seems frustrated because their pleas for a ceasefire seem to be falling on deaf ears. The United Nations must take a more assertive stance in holding Israel accountable.
